    From Connor Hughes' Report yesterday:
    • One more note on Saleh. He had this longer quote on the Jets’ 2020 season, which I thought was telling: “I’m going to take you through a scenario, if I can paint a picture for you all. Last year was trying for this organization. If you really want to measure the character of the individuals that are in this locker room, this team had that 0-for start, had a pretty bad loss at the last second, travel all the way to Seattle. They’re 0-for, they travel all the way over to Seattle and Seattle gets after them pretty good. They have to fly all the way back for a week’s worth of practice, then go all the way back out to the West Coast to play the Rams, who are a playoff team, and this group of men win. That is probably one of the hardest things to do in football. To have that type of travel, after having consecutive losses that happened to them, to have the character, the resolve, to bounce back against a playoff team, playing for a division. Then to come back home and beat Cleveland, who was another playoff team. I get they were shorthanded, but it doesn’t matter, it’s still the NFL. It just speaks volumes to the resolve of the people that were in this locker room. So, when we did get here, that resolve showcased itself immediately. These young men want to work, they’ve been very receptive, they’ve been easy to work with. Like I said: We’re excited to go through some hard times with them because we feel we have men of great character.”

    Quick hits and tidbits
    • The Jets haven’t had someone with Michael Carter’s talent out of the backfield in quite some time. He’s a legitimate weapon there. He made a gorgeous, twisting, one-handed catch up the right sideline in 7-on-7 drills. He’s a fun guy to watch in individuals, too, when the Jets run the wheel route. He catches the ball with such ease.
    • Quarterback James Morgan had a good day — one of his better practices of the summer. He had a nice throw on a post to Manasseh Bailey, then hit Vyncint Smith for a long touchdown.
    • Rookie tight end Kenny Yeboah had an impressive catch deep down the seam from Wilson. His practice went downhill from there. He dropped three very catchable passes. The tight end position is up for grabs. Can’t be doing that if you want to make a run at it.
    • The kicking gauntlet continued on Tuesday. Chris Naggar and Sam Ficken were much better. Naggar went 3-for-4 while Ficken made each of his attempts.
    • Bryce Hall seems to be coming along nicely. The second-year corner hasn’t been as noticeable in recent practices, and that continued on the opening day of minicamp. That’s a good thing for defensive backs. Granted, that could be because Wilson and the other quarterbacks prefer to pick on the others at his position.
